比特币作为当今最流行的加密货币,其交易和存储方式的多样性催生了各种比特币钱包的出现。比特币钱包不仅承担...
比特币作为一种加密货币,自2009年由中本聪(Satoshi Nakamoto)引入以来,便在全球范围内引发了广泛的关注和应用。在比特币生态系统中,比特币钱包是一个至关重要的部分。钱包不仅用于存储比特币,还用于交易发送和接收比特币。那么,比特币钱包最早是如何创建的呢?本文将详细探讨这个问题,并对比特币钱包的发展历程做出全面的介绍。
比特币钱包并不是一个实实在在的“钱包”,而是一种数字工具,用于保存、发送和接收比特币。每个比特币钱包都有一个与之对应的公钥和私钥。公钥可以视为钱包地址,其他人可以用这个地址向你发送比特币;而私钥则是用于授权交易的密钥,必须妥善保管,任何获取到私钥的人都能完全控制你的比特币。
比特币的第一个钱包是用中本聪自己开发的比特币软件创建的。当时的比特币使用者只需要下载特定软件,安装之后就能创建一个钱包。这款钱包被称为“Bitcoin-Qt”,它同时也是比特币网络的节点。这种钱包直接连接到比特币网络,用户能够通过它生成私钥和公钥,通过记录到区块链上来进行交易。
随着比特币的普及和技术的发展,钱包的创建方式和类型逐渐多样化。除了原始的桌面钱包,出现了Web钱包、移动钱包和硬件钱包等多种类型。每种钱包都有其各自的优缺点,用户可以根据自己的需求选择适合的钱包类型。
1. **桌面钱包**:最初的比特币钱包,如Bitcoin-Qt,属于桌面钱包,需要下载软件并安装在个人电脑上。这种钱包相对安全,因为用户控制其私钥,但也面临病毒攻击和黑客入侵的风险。
2. **Web钱包**:随着互联网的发展,Web钱包应运而生。用户可以通过浏览器访问钱包服务,不需要下载软件。虽然使用方便,但用户必须信任第三方服务提供商来管理自己的私钥。
3. **移动钱包**:随着智能手机的普及,移动钱包成为一种流行的比特币钱包选择。这种钱包支持在移动设备上进行交易,方便快捷,但同样面临安全隐患。
4. **硬件钱包**:为了解决安全问题,硬件钱包应运而生。这种钱包以一种物理设备形式存在,它将私钥保存在安全的环境中,防止黑客攻击。然而,硬件钱包的成本较高,不适合所有用户。
比特币钱包存储私钥的方式是通过加密来确保安全。在早期的桌面钱包中,用户在生成钱包时会自动生成私钥,并以加密格式存储在本地文件中。用户可以通过不同的方式备份其私钥,如使用助记词(mnemonic phrases)或生成的种子(seed)来恢复钱包。
对于当时的很多用户来说,私钥的安全性是一个很大的挑战。许多人由于不小心丢失了私钥,最终导致其比特币资产无法找回。因此,随着钱包的发展,越来越多的服务商开始提供更好的私钥管理工具和安全措施。
鉴于比特币交易的不可逆性,钱包的安全性变得至关重要。早期用户常常因为未能妥善管理私钥而造成资产损失。因此,钱包开发者们不断更新技术,推出新型的安全方案。
从多重签名钱包(multisig wallets)到硬件钱包,各种创新不断涌现。例如,多重签名钱包允许多个密钥共同签署交易,增加了交易的安全性;而硬件钱包则将私钥保存在一个离线设备中,防止黑客入侵。
随着区块链技术的不断进步以及用户需求的变化,比特币钱包的未来发展方向可能会包括以下几个方面:
1. **无缝集成**:钱包将与其他区块链应用程序集成,用户能更加便捷地进行交易。
2. **易用性提升**:金融科技公司将致力于让用户体验更加友好,尤其是对于非技术背景的用户。
3. **隐私保护**:随着数据隐私意识的提升,用户将更加关注钱包的隐私保护能力,未来可能会有更多聚焦隐私的产品出现。
在选择比特币钱包时,用户需要考虑多个因素,包括安全性、易用性、功能和支持的币种等。首先,用户需评估安全性。硬件钱包和多重签名钱包更适合长期保存资产,而移动和Web钱包便于日常使用。其次,易用性也很重要,特别是对于新手用户,多功能的用户界面可以提升操作体验。最后,支持的币种类型也需考虑,确保钱包能够支持用户希望使用的特定加密货币。
比特币钱包的类型主要分为四类:桌面钱包、Web钱包、移动钱包和硬件钱包。
桌面钱包安全性高,但要求技术基础和设备支持。Web钱包使用便利,但安全风险较高;移动钱包在便携性上占优势,适合随时交易,但同样面临黑客攻击的潜在威胁。硬件钱包在安全性方面无可挑剔,却不适合频繁场合使用,且需承担一定成本。
如果用户不慎丢失了比特币钱包的私钥,则无法恢复钱包中的比特币。早期用户常使用助记词等方案进行备份,因此,如果有备份,可以通过助记词恢复钱包。若完全丢失,资产将永久丧失,因此在日常使用中,用户务必妥善备份和存放私钥,而不是将其保存在容易被盗取的环境下。
备份比特币钱包的主要目的是为了防止因设备损坏、系统故障或其他原因导致无法访问钱包。通过备份用户可以在其他设备上恢复钱包,确保比特币资产的安全。此外,备份能够提供一种额外的安全机制,让用户避免因错误操作而造成的资产损失。
比特币钱包使用椭圆曲线加密算法生成公钥和私钥。当用户创建钱包时,软件会自动生成一对密钥,私钥是一个随机数,而公钥则是由私钥通过数学算法产生。公钥可以公开分享,而私钥则必须严格保密,以保护用户的钱包和资产安全。
比特币钱包的安全存储方式主要依赖于加密技术和离线存储。用户可以通过助记词或种子备份私钥,将其存储在安全的地方。此外,硬件钱包通过将私钥存放在独立设备上来确保其安全性,而多重签名钱包通过要求多个密钥的确认来增强交易安全性。不断加强的安全措施对于维护用户的比特币资产至关重要。
总结来说,比特币钱包的创建方式经历了从最初的桌面钱包到多种类型的演变,伴随着比特币的发展,钱包的功能和安全性也在不断提高。未来,随着技术的进步与用户需求的变化,比特币钱包将更趋于安全、便捷与易用。